State’s unemployment list grows amidst the pandemic

Joining oil and gas workers in the Oklahoma unemployment lines are employees of the Oklahoma City Convention and Visitors Bureau as well as those at Stage Stores in the State. Layoffs are due to the coronavirus pandemic.

The Oklahoma Office of Workforce Development received notification that 8 workers at the Convention and Visitors Bureau were laid off this week. The bureau blamed declining tax revenue in the coronavirus pandemic.

As for Stage Stores, the company has 28 stores in Oklahoma and filed for Chapter 11 bankruptcy. The company also has one store under the Goody’s name and three under the Gordman’s name in Oklahoma.

“While the bankruptcy is chapter 11, they stated that they will liquidate everything unless someone buys them,” according to Bill Hancock, the Business Services and rapid Response Coordinator at the Office of Workforce Development.
